Rachel
Brown-Chidsey, Ph.D., NCSP
Rachel Brown-Chidsey received her Ph.D. in school psychology from the
University of Massachusetts at Amherst in 2000. Prior to receiving her
doctorate, Dr. Brown-Chidsey taught general and special education for 10
years. Dr. Brown-Chidsey's research focuses on curriculum-based measurement
(CBM), response to intervention (RTI), and school-wide reading improvement.
Dr. Brown-Chidsey's publications include two books entitled Assessment
for Intervention: A Problem-Solving Approach, and Response to Intervention:
Principles and Methods for Effective Practice.
